WebAn honest, humble, and thorough examination of conscience helps you to prepare for the sacrament. Writing your sins on a piece of paper before you go can help you during your confession. At the Church Once you arrive at … Websins. Go in peace. You respond, “Thanks be to God” and leave the confessional. After leaving the confessional, go into a pew, kneel down and say a prayer of thanksgiving to God for his mercy and love. WebJesus entrusted the ministry of reconciliation to the Church. The Sacrament of Penance is God's gift to us so that any sin committed after Baptism can be forgiven. In confession we have the opportunity to repent and recover the grace of friendship with God. WebConfession brings reconciliation between God and the penitent, between the penitent and others, and to the individual penitent. One goes to Confession privately behind a screen …
After examining your conscience and telling God of your sorrow, go into the confessional. You may kneel at the screen or sit to talk face-to-face with the priest.
